# Boolean Values
Boolean values have the type `Bool` and can be either `yes` ("true") or `no`
("false").
# Boolean Functions
This documentation provides details on boolean functions available in the API.
## `from_text`
**Description:**
Converts a string representation of a boolean value into a boolean. Acceptable
boolean values are case-insensitive variations of `yes`/`no`, `y`/`n`,
`true`/`false`, `on`/`off`.
**Signature:**

**Parameters:**
- `text`: The string containing the boolean value.
**Returns:**
`yes` if the string matches a recognized truthy boolean value; otherwise return `no`.
**Example:**
